Leveling the Moisture Analyzer
Purpose:
– To compensate for unevenness at the place of installation
– This is necessary especially for testing liquid samples that need to be at a uniform level
in the disposable sample pan
Always level the moisture analyzer again any time after it has been moved to a
different location.
§ Extend or retract the front and/or rear leveling feet as needed to adjust the moisture analyzer
Installing the Aluminum Panels (Optional)
! To prevent burns, allow the glass panels to cool sufficiently before removing them
! Do not handle the aluminum panels with oily or greasy fingers
!Do not scratch the aluminum panels; do not use abrasive or corrosive substances to clean
the aluminum panels
§ Remove the 6 screws and remove the panel retainer
§ Remove the glass panels
§ Position the aluminum panels in the retainer
§ Fasten the aluminum panels with the retainer and screws
Turning On the Analyzer; Opening and Closing the Sample Chamber
§ To turn on the analyzer: Press the e key
§ When opening or closing the sample chamber: Do not release the cover until it is in the fully
open or fully closed position
